What is YIHOO UV1577 and what type of UV absorber is it?
A
YIHOO UV1577 (CAS 147315-50-2) is a high-performance triazine-based ultraviolet (UV) absorber. Its chemical name is 2-(4,6-Diphenyl-1,3,5-triazin-2-yl)-5-[(hexyl)oxy]-phenol. It appears as a light yellow powder and belongs to the hydroxyphenyltriazine (HPT) class of UV stabilizers.
Q
Which polymers and materials is UV1577 compatible with?
A
UV1577 offers excellent compatibility with a broad range of polymers, copolymers, and synthetic resins. It is particularly effective in polycarbonate (PC) and polyester substrates, where it provides outstanding UV stabilization performance.

What is the volatility level of UV1577, and why does it matter?
A
UV1577 features low volatility, with a maximum volatiles specification of 0.10%. Low volatility is critical in high-temperature processing environments such as extrusion or injection molding, as it ensures the UV absorber remains in the polymer matrix during processing and throughout the product's service life.
